Yet another Series 3 interior puzzle ?
 
Hi everyone,
I've come across yet another strange puzzle after looking at purchasing a potential parts car. It has an 1/1984 build date with door codes PDE / HDD which should be Jet Black paint with Sage ( green ?) interior right ? The seller never drove it / has no idea what has been done to it ( it was more or less abandoned on inherited property ). I'm going to inspect it this weekend, but the pictures I've seen look like it's Black ( check ) with light grey door panels but light blue seats / cubby lid with dark blue piping ? Huh !! ? Only plan on using it for parts IF I buy it ( heading towards bad windshield rot ), but still wondering what happened / was done to it by PO. I thought the two tone piping was just the very last Canadian / Euro XJ12's ? Appreciate any ideas or info on this strange combo.

Doug 04-12-2019 02:13 PM

I couldn't even find "HDD" trim code in my reference material.....although it was just a quick peek. Where did you find it?

The interior, except seats, looks more like Savile Grey to my eyes

The piping is incorrect for an '84, as you say

I'd say it's a previous-owners-mix-n-match interior

sov211 04-12-2019 06:38 PM

That is almost certainly Savile Grey...the blue piping is not standard (never available on these seats for North America -the contrasting piping in the 1992 Canadian V12 cars was on the Daimler-style seats, not these). And there was no green interior available for the Series III cars for North America either clearly these seats were recently made -and they do look good, but absolutely not to original standard.
